みえかくれ
noun
appearing and disappearing; glimpses; showing partially
1. appearing and disappearing; glimpses
the state of something being partially visible, alternately showing and hiding
()(あいだ)から(つき)()(かく)れしている。
The moon appears and disappears between the trees.
(くも)(あいだ)から()(かく)れする太陽(たいよう)
The sun peeking through the clouds.
(とお)くに(やま)()(かく)れしていた。
Mountains were visible in glimpses in the distance.
2. hint of; traces of
something that subtly shows through or becomes apparent
(かれ)不安(ふあん)言葉(ことば)端々(はしばし)()(かく)れしていた。
His anxiety was subtly showing through his words.
本音(ほんね)()(かく)れする。
True feelings are peeking through.
野心(やしん)()(かく)れしている。
Ambition is showing through.

()(かく)れ describes something alternately appearing and disappearing — either literally or figuratively.

WORD FORMATION:
()える (to be visible) + (かく)れる (to hide)

VERB USAGE:
Used as a suru verb: ()(かく)れする (to appear and disappear, to show glimpses). The している form is common for ongoing states.

LITERAL SENSE:
Describes physical objects partially obscured: the moon through clouds, mountains in mist, a figure behind trees.

FIGURATIVE SENSE:

Describes emotions, intentions, or traits that someone tries to conceal but which become partially apparent. Common with:

  • 本音(ほんね)()(かく)れする: true feelings peek through
  • 不安(ふあん)()(かく)れする: anxiety shows through
  • 野心(やしん)()(かく)れする: ambition is glimpsed
